I need to generate and output four independent analog waveforms (max frequency of about 10 KHz, phase coherence desirable) and also read four similar analog inputs using a DAQ card. I already have a PXIe chassis (without controller). Please advise on which card and which PXIe controller would be best suited for my purpose.Options are (a) PXIe 6358,(b) PCI 6154 and (c) PXIe 4461 (will have to use two of these)

Since you have a PXIe chassis, you can use only PXIe DAQ cards with it. Which among your options would only be PXIe 6358, which has 16 Analog inpout and 4 Analog output channels to suffice your need.
For the controller, the choice would depend on your requirement of processor speed, whether or not you want real time OS on it etc.
